Self-paced heart rate control for treadmill exercise
8 data sets from 4 participants during a self-paced heart rate control study implemented by the treadmill. Each data set mainly consists of the target heart rate, the measured heart rate, the nominal heart rate response, the set treadmill speed and the distance measurements. For details about the test protocol, and the outcome definitions, please refer to the article: H. Wang and K. J. Hunt, "Self-paced heart rate control for treadmill exercise," Frontiers in Control Engineering, vol. 4, 2023. https://doi.org/10.3389/fcteg.2023.1158164.
